RE: [Asterisk-Users] Asterisk (OH323) - gnugk connection

2005-08-18 Thread Leandro Tenorio




I got it working, below it's the oh323.conf, I'd done 
nothing in particular to make it work, just define it as node in the 
gnugk

ListenAddress=0.0.0.0listenPort=1720
connectPort=1720
tcpStart=1tcpEnd=2udpStart=1udpEnd=2
fastStart=yesh245Tunnelling=yes
h245inSetup=yes
inBandDTMF=no
userInputMode=STRING
;gatekeeper=gkname

;gatekeeperPassword=secret
gatekeeperTTL=600
silenceSuppression=no
jitterMin=20jitterMax=100
ipTos=0xB8

outboundMax=10inboundMax=6simultaneousMax=10
wrapLibTraceLevel=1libTraceLevel=0libTraceFile=stdout
amaFlags=billing; Account 
codeaccountCode=H323
context=RPInbound
[codecs]codec=G729frames=20codec=G711Aframes=20codec=G711Uframes=20

Re: [Asterisk-Users] Asterisk and gnugk

2004-01-22 Thread Kim Hendrikse
Yep! Just have asterisk bind to another port than 1720. Of course, your
problem with be codecs like g723.1.

  - Kim
